Frequently asked questions

What are my rights if EVAANA is delayed beyond 30 Apr 2027?

Under section 18 of the RERA Act you may stay in the project and claim interest for every month of delay, or exit and claim a full refund with interest. In Maharashtra the rate is SBI's highest MCLR plus 2 percent, currently 10.90% per annum (June 2026). The free delay interest calculator on ReraGenie puts a rupee figure on any delay. Claims are filed as MahaRERA complaints with a Rs 5,000 fee.

Is my payment protected in EVAANA?

Partly, by law. 70 percent of every buyer payment must go into the project's designated bank account, withdrawable only against architect, engineer and CA certificates as construction progresses; since July 2024 MahaRERA requires a three-account structure for collections. Separately, a promoter cannot take more than 10 percent of the price before signing a registered agreement for sale (section 13). Neither rule guarantees completion; they limit how far your money can travel from the project.

Who certifies construction progress at EVAANA?

The professionals named in the filing: Architect: AAKAR ARCHITECTS AND CONSULTANTS; Architect: SAMIR DESAI; Engineer: FURKHAN I PETTIWALA; Engineer: Samir Desai; Engineer: Amit Parshuram Kamble; Engineer: SACHIN S KARAWADE. Their Form 1 (architect), Form 2 (engineer) and Form 3 (chartered accountant) certificates are what unlock the promoter's withdrawals from the 70 percent account, so their names on record are part of the project's accountability chain.

What should I check before booking in EVAANA?

Four things this page cannot decide for you: that the carpet area in your agreement matches the filed carpet area (the model agreement allows only a 3 percent variation, with a refund right below that); that the agreement follows MahaRERA's model clauses with deviations highlighted; the promoter's record on their other projects, not just this one; whether construction progress keeps pace with sales in the coming quarters.
